Abstract
Organic-soluble optically transparent polyimides were prepared from al icyclic dianhydride monomer, bicyclo[2.2.2]-oct-7-ene-2,3,5,6-tetracar boxylic dianhydride (BCDA). BCDA gives soluble polyimides with diamine s containing at least one flexible linkage such as ether, methylene an d sulfide. The polyimides have glass transition temperatures above 350 degrees C and a thermal decomposition temperature of 450 degrees C in an inert atmosphere. The polyimides form a tough film with an ultra-v iolet cut-off between 300 and 400 nm, which is comparable to that of a fluorinated polyimide.
